Code of Virginia § 65.2-605.2. Biennial peer-reviewed studies.

A. The Commission shall have a peer-reviewed study conducted every two years commencing in 2016 by a reputable independent, not-for-profit research organization to determine how Virginia's workers' compensation system and workers' compensation medical costs compare with
(i)those of other states' systems and
(ii)previous workers' compensation medical benchmarks studies conducted in Virginia. Such studies shall also review the status of access to medical services under Virginia's workers' compensation system.
B. The Commission shall pay for the studies conducted pursuant to subsection A through revenues generated pursuant to the administrative tax assessed pursuant to Chapter 10 (§ 65.2-1000 et seq.) and deposited in the fund established pursuant to § 65.2-1007 .
2016, cc. 279 , 290 .
